January 14 (SeeNews) - Bulgaria's state-run railway infrastructure company NRIC has updated the timetable of the tender for the construction of an intermodal terminal near the city of Plovdiv, local media reported.
The bidding deadline has now been extended to January 25 from January 10, news weekly Stroitelstvo Gradat reported.
Bids will be opened on January 28.
In November Bulgaria's state-run railway infrastructure company NRIC invited bids for the construction of an intermodal terminal near the city of Plovdiv. The project provides for the construction of terminal site, storage containers, special places for reefer units, office buildings, customs warehouse, as well as parking lots for trucks and cars, on a total area of 68,870 metres.
The intermodal terminal near the second largest Bulgarian city will be part of EU-defined transport corridors IV, VIII and X.
It will be funded through an 8.3 million euro ($11.1 million) grant by the EU under operational programme Transport.
